Pre-Travel‍ Dental‌ Check-Up and Preparation

Understanding‍ Your‍ Needs‍

Before‍ embarking‌ on your journey, it is‌ highly‌ recommended that‌ you‌ schedule a checkup‌ with your dentist. A thorough‍ cleaning, professional‍ examination, and advice from‍ your‌ dentist‌ can significantly minimize your risk of‌ dental issues while‍ traveling. They‌ will be able‍ to address any existing‌ concerns‍ or issues‌ before‍ you‌ leave. This preemptive approach‌ can‌ prevent‍ potential problems‍ during‌ your travel. By‌ doing this, you‌ can‍ also make sure that‍ your oral‍ hygiene routine‍ is‍ maintained‌ without‌ any‌ hassle.

Essential‌ Travel‌ Kit‌

Packing a‌ travel-sized‍ dental hygiene kit‌ is a must‍ for maintaining‍ oral hygiene‍ on the go. Include a toothbrush, toothpaste, dental floss, and mouthwash‌ in your‍ carry-on bag. Consider travel-sized containers‍ for‌ better‍ packing‍ and easier management during the‌ trip. Also, think about having a‍ small portable mirror‌ for‍ better‌ visibility‍ while brushing or cleaning‍ your teeth. This approach ensures‍ that‌ you‍ can maintain‍ good oral hygiene wherever‌ you are.

On-the-Road Oral‌ Care‌ Strategies‌

Maintaining‍ Routine

Traveling‌ doesn’t‌ have‌ to mean‍ compromising your dental health routine! Make‌ it‍ a priority to brush‍ your teeth‌ twice a‍ day, ideally after‍ meals, and use dental floss at‍ least once daily. This will‌ help‍ to remove‍ food particles and‌ plaque buildup, keeping‍ your teeth clean and preventing cavities. Consider also the type of water‌ you will be‍ using. If‌ the water‌ is‍ not‌ potable, then‌ using‌ bottled‍ water and‌ rinsing‍ your‌ mouth with‍ mouthwash‍ is‍ highly‌ encouraged.

Alternative Options‌

If regular‍ dental hygiene supplies are unavailable during your travels, consider‌ alternative‍ options for‍ maintaining oral cleanliness. Bring‌ water‍ purification tablets, if needed. Many‌ hotels‌ provide basic‌ toiletries, so‌ you‍ may‌ be able‌ to ask‌ the front desk‌ for a toothbrush and‍ toothpaste. If‌ that is‌ not available, then you‍ can‍ also‍ consider‌ purchasing‌ inexpensive‍ travel-sized versions of the‍ items to take with you‌ or‍ keep‌ in your backpack, which you can keep for emergencies‌ or‌ future‌ trips. In a‍ pinch, water‍ and mouthwash‍ can suffice.

Dealing‍ with Dental‍ Emergencies Abroad‌

Identifying‌ and Addressing Problems

Dental emergencies‍ can happen‌ anywhere, so it’s‌ crucial to be prepared. Recognize‍ the‌ signs‌ of‌ a dental emergency, such‌ as‍ severe‍ pain, swelling, bleeding, or‍ loose teeth. Document any symptoms‍ and‌ when‍ they‌ started. Keep a record of‌ these so that you can share it‌ with‌ your‌ dentist upon‌ returning home. Do‍ your‍ research about‍ local‍ dentists‌ or clinics, and‌ ask‍ for‌ recommendations or‌ read reviews from previous‌ patients.

Seeking Professional Help‌

If‍ faced with‍ a dental‍ emergency‌ while‌ abroad, promptly‍ seek professional‌ help. This‍ may be as‌ simple‌ as searching‍ for a clinic online, or‌ finding‍ a‌ local dentist or‌ doctor. Knowing‌ local services‍ and‍ resources‌ in‌ your‌ destination‍ will also‍ be highly beneficial. Do not wait for‌ the‍ problem to worsen. Your‍ health should be‍ your priority.
